Overview of VERY FINE ANTIQUE VICTORIAN SIDE BY SIDE SECRETARY DESK

Item Details

FEATURING STAINED GLASS,BOMBAY GLASS CURVED DOOR,BEVELED GLASS MIRROR,ORNATELY CARVED DETAILS AND SLIGHT CLAW FEET-AMERICAN TIGER OAK-MEASURES 74"H X 42"W X 14"D
